Marguestau is a commune in France, situated within the Gers department and the Occitanie region. It lies in the arrondissement of Condom and the canton of Cazaubon, while its associated electoral district is the canton of Grand-Bas-Armagnac. The municipality covers an area of 3.21 square kilometers and has an elevation of 148 meters above sea level.
The commune shares borders with Ayzieu, Cazaubon, Larée, and Lias-d'Armagnac. Population figures vary by source, with one listing 77 residents (40 male and 35 female) and another citing 60. Its postal code is 32150.
